They normally schedule the replacement flights as early as possible. This half of the year (time difference LAX/SYD of 5 hours) that means leaving around 8pm in order to arrive just after SYD's 6am curfew ends. When daylight savings flips (7 hours difference) it normally means 10+pm departures.
A few weeks back they actually went with a morning departure that got into SYD late evening (nor far before the 11pm curfew). I suspect with the new pilot hours rules that came in a few weeks ago this could be difficult to do without an extra crew. (Minimum 10 hours off/8 hours available for sleep, for a flight that CX'ed close to Midnight, but needs to leave early enough in the day to make SYD curfew - although I'm not sure how the rules work given these flights have 2 full crews)
